NWS Forecaster Discussion
071 fxus61 kphi 050146 afdphi Area forecast discussion National Weather Service Mount Holly New Jersey 946 PM EDT Friday Jul 4 2008 Synopsis... a wet summertime pattern will remain across the area overnight and the weekend. High pressure over the Atlantic will continue to pump warm and humid air across our region. A stalled front and weak disturbances moving along it will keep showers and thunderstorms plentiful tonight and at least through Saturday night. && Near term /through Saturday/... the heaviest rain, along with numerous thunderstorms, are currently located over the Delaware-Maryland-Virginia peninsula heading into southern New Jersey. This is where most of the heaviest rain and thunderstorm activity will be concentrated during the next several hours. While more stratiform rain is still expected from about Philadelphia north and west, have kept a mention thunderstorms for Philadelphia city during the overnight hours just in case a stray thunderstorm moves through, but have taken mention of thunderstorms out everywhere else in eastern PA and the northern half of New Jersey. Have also taken out the mention of heavy rain in these locations since the heaviest rain will occur with thunderstorms over the Delaware-Maryland-Virginia and in southern New Jersey. Did not make any adjustments to temperatures or winds at this time. && Short term /Saturday night/... much of the same weather from the near term periods will blend on into the short term. A slowly deepening 500 mb low to our west will only encourage more moist air from the south and east to move across our area. Weak vorticity maximums and daytime heating will only encourage more showers and thunderstorms to up. Met/mav probability of precipitation generally categorical or likely in many areas...but closer to hi chance up north. Can't disagree with this presently, so decided to just go along with it. Temperatures will be coolish with mainly middle to upper 70s and some low 80s over the Delaware-Maryland-Virginia. && Long term /Sunday through Friday/... the stationary frontal zone will eventually weaken (or drift north) by early next week. This will leave US in a Summer pattern with a Bermuda high well to our south and east pumping in plenty of warm humid air. Showers and thunderstorms will continue to affect the area, mainly during the afternoon and evening hours. Computer models are now hinting that a stronger cold front may be able to cross the region Wednesday night. If this does indeed occur, the shower and thunderstorm pattern could possibly end Thursday. With plenty of clouds and shower activity around, high temperatures Sunday will only reach the lower to middle 80s in the philly metropolitan area. By Monday the heat begins to return with highs pushing into the upper 80s. Tuesday and Wednesday, and possibly even Thursday, could see the 90 degree mark once again. && Aviation /02z Saturday through Wednesday/... a short wave moving along the stationary front is triggering an area of rain with embedded thunderstorms moving out of south central PA, the eastern Panhandle of WV and northern Virginia this afternoon. Models are in agreement that this moves right along the front tonight, and so our tafs are for deteriorating conditions, ultimately IFR, beginning late this afternoon and continuing through daybreak. We back off to MVFR tomorrow morning, but with the front in the area we don't expect any kind of widespread breakout into VFR conditions. With a front nearby and an impulse moving along it, wind directions are expected to be variable in nature. We are not forecasting significant speeds. Outlook... because of the proximity of the front, and then because of a developing warm and humid flow as the Bermuda high begins to be the main influence, at least scattered showers and thunderstorms will be possible through the outlook period. && Marine... the front is forecast to remain nearly stationary well into tomorrow, when it may begin to move north as a warm front. This indication has been fairly consistent over subsequent runs in the various models, and so we are going with it. One anomalous thing we do notice is that the NAM is forecasting a developing and mercurial two-Standard-deviations-off-the-normal gradient wind overnight. This is associated with a 1014 mb impulse moving along the front and pushing up against a 1022 mb high well off the coast. As surprising as it is, this results in BUFKIT winds out of the southwest reaching gusts to around 40 knots between 08z and 10z. We have not forecast this, but we'll watch the winds at Chesapeake light overnight as an early sign that we've under-forecast winds /they would pick up before 44009 winds would/. Otherwise, with the exception of variable winds for the first period or two over the Bay and northern coastal waters, we continue to forecast south to southwest winds of modest to moderate speeds, and we continue to cap any seas at 4 feet.
